Overview of Hair Removal Devices

In the realm of at-home hair removal, the Nood Flasher Pro Kit Lite and the Ubroo Laser Hair Removal device present two distinct options. The Nood device is priced at $389.00, while the Ubroo device is significantly more budget-friendly at $109.99, making it about 72% cheaper. Both devices utilize Intense Pulsed Light (IPL) technology but cater to different markets with varying features and functionalities.

Technology and Effectiveness

The Nood Flasher Pro Kit Lite claims to be the "World's Most Powerful At-Home IPL Device," offering near-permanent hair removal with visible results after just one use. It focuses on targeting hair at the root for clinical-grade outcomes. In contrast, the Ubroo device also employs IPL technology but is positioned as a more basic, hand-held option. With a smaller coverage area and a simpler design, it may not deliver the same level of effectiveness as the Nood device, which is designed for more comprehensive treatments.

Cooling Technology

The Nood Flasher Pro features innovative CryoSoothe Cooling Technology, which keeps the skin cool during treatments, aiming for pain-free sessions. This is complemented by five comfort levels tailored for individual preferences. The Ubroo device includes a 5℃ ice cooling feature, which also aims to minimize discomfort. While both devices employ cooling methods to enhance user comfort, the Nood's advanced technology offers a more customized experience.

Design and Usability

The design of the Nood Flasher Pro Kit Lite is sleek and user-friendly, intended for both men and women. It includes additional components like a refillable shaving razor kit, an exfoliating buff bar, and after-shave serum to slow hair regrowth. This makes it a comprehensive hair removal solution. The Ubroo device, while effective for hair removal, has a simpler design that primarily focuses on hair reduction without the added benefits of a full kit, making it less versatile.

Price Comparison

With a current price of $389.00, the Nood Flasher Pro is significantly more expensive than the Ubroo device, which costs $109.99. This price difference of approximately $279.01 reflects the additional features and perceived higher effectiveness associated with the Nood device. For those on a tighter budget, the Ubroo device provides a reasonable alternative for achieving hair reduction without the financial commitment of the Nood kit.
